Issue Date: | 1-Jan-2011 | Source: | Optics letters, 1 Jan. 2011, v. 36, no. 1, p. 16-18 | Abstract: | Email A polarization controller was built by pressurizing laterally three segments of a commercial hollow-core photonic bandgap fiber. By varying the magnitudes of the applied pressures, the output state of polarization showed a good coverage of all the possible polarization states on the surface of the Poincaré sphere. | Keywords: | Energy gap Fiber optic components Polarization Spheres Spontaneous emission |
